Munich Reinsurance Co Stock Corp in Munich grew its stake in Shopify Inc. (NASDAQ:SHOP - Free Report) TSE: SHOP by 159.7% during the fourth qu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 39,374 shares of the software maker's stock after acquiring an additional 24,213 shares during the quarter. Munich Reinsurance Co Stock Corp in Munich's holdings in Shopify were worth $6,452,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Wall Street Analyst Weigh In

Several brokerages recently weighed in on SHOP. Mizuho upgraded Shopify from a "neutral" rating to an "outperform" rating and set a $150.00 target price on the stock in a research note on Thursday, February 12th. Piper Sandler began coverage on Shopify in a research note on Thursday, March 12th. They set an "overweight" rating and a $165.00 target price on the stock. KeyCorp restated an "overweight" rating and set a $160.00 target price on shares of Shopify in a research note on Wednesday, February 11th. Benchmark dropped their price target on Shopify from $195.00 to $145.00 and set a "buy" rating on the stock in a research note on Tuesday, February 10th. Finally, Needham & Company LLC reiterated a "buy" rating and set a $180.00 price target on shares of Shopify in a research note on Thursday, February 12th. Three equities research analysts have rated the stock with a Strong Buy rating, thirty-one have assigned a Buy rating and ten have issued a Hold rating to the company. According to data from MarketBeat, the company currently has a consensus rating of "Moderate Buy" and a consensus price target of $162.70.

Shopify Stock Performance

Shopify stock opened at $125.83 on Friday. The business's 50-day simple moving average is $122.15 and its two-hundred day simple moving average is $143.22. The company has a market cap of $164.10 billion, a PE ratio of 135.30, a PEG ratio of 4.42 and a beta of 2.82. Shopify Inc. has a fifty-two week low of $88.14 and a fifty-two week high of $182.19.

About Shopify

(Free Report)

Shopify is a Canadian commerce technology company that provides a cloud-based platform for businesses to create, manage and scale online and physical retail stores. Its core offering is a software-as-a-service e-commerce platform that enables merchants to build customizable storefronts, manage product catalogs, process orders, and handle inventory. Shopify also supports omnichannel selling through integrated point-of-sale (POS) systems for in-person transactions.

Beyond storefront software, Shopify offers a range of merchant services and tools designed to simplify commerce operations.
